If you haven't seen "O" - book it for your next trip. Performances are
regularly sold out months in advance. If you have a MGM/Mirage playing card at
all, try booking it through a host. Just call the host desk at the Bellagio and
they probably can book in a shorter time period.
By the way, the show has been "tweaked" over the years, and isn't exactly the
same as it was 4 years ago, or 3 or even 1 year ago. Also apparently some
items may change slightly depending on the availability of personnel. For
example in tonight's show at the "high dive" at the end, we saw 3 divers dive
together, plus 2 single dives. In previous shows we've seen 2 single divers, or
even just 1 diver.
